自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(26)
  • 资源 (1)
  • 问答 (9)
  • 收藏
  • 关注

原创 volatile变量修饰符

假如有两个线程分别读写volatile变量时,线程A写入了某volatile变量,线程B在读取该volatile变量时,便能看到线程A对该volatile变量的写入操作,关键在这里,它不仅会看到对该volatile变量的写入操作,A线程在写volatile变量之前所有可见的共享变量,在B线程读同一个volatile变量后,都将立即变得对B线程可见。就是说两个线程B除了会看到volatile修饰...

2016-11-30 14:38:55 137

原创 spring

转载自:http://www.cnblogs.com/yjmyzz/p/spring-mvc-rest-service-with-xml-and-json-format.html一、pom.xml 1 2 4 4.0.0 5 infosky 6 Spring-MVC-REST 7 war 8 ...

2015-05-10 23:20:11 130

原创 spring

转载自:http://blog.csdn.net/xtu_xiaoxin/article/details/8796499Spring MVC工作流程图图一[img]http://dl2.iteye.com/upload/attachment/0108/4665/9422b9d9-5441-3f32-89e6-c0a3a3e126b7.png[/img]图二 [img]h...

2015-05-10 23:12:40 105

原创 java

转载自:http://www.cnblogs.com/cbf4life/archive/2009/12/15/1624435.html3.1 依赖倒置原则的定义     依赖倒置原则(Dependence Inversion Principle,简称DIP)这个名字看着有点别扭,“依赖”还“倒置”,这到底是什么意思?依赖倒置原则的原始定义是:High level modules sho...

2015-05-10 23:02:53 121

原创 Hive、Hbase配合使用

1 、先在hive上创建hbase能识别的表CREATE TABLE hbase_scores(key string, grade string,math string,art string) STORED BY 'org.apache.hadoop.hive.hbase.HBaseStorageHandler' WITH SERDEPROPERTIES ("hbase.colum...

2014-05-22 16:22:26 320

原创 Hadoop+Hive+Hbase完全分布式安装实录

在成熟平台上学习了hadoop的基本知识后,开始尝试自己搭建hadoop平台,在搭建伪分布式成功的基础上,进行了真正分布式的部署。 前期搭建的伪分布式,采用的版本分别是:hadoop-1.2.1+apache-hive-0.13.0+hbase-0.98.1,这个版本组合经过测试可以正常使用,所有搭建分布式的环境也采用了这些版本。环境规划机器名 IP ...

2014-05-22 15:48:56 439

原创 扩展表空间

1、alter tablespace TB_FXBASEDB add datafile 'F:\ORACLE\product\10.2.0\oradata\TB_FXBASEDB\TB_FXBASEDB3.DBF' size 2000M autoextend on ;2、不同数据库实例直接用dblink导数据时,从a到b,在a上执行sql,有blob可以,但在b上执行就blob字段就会...

2012-10-11 22:39:41 101

原创 struts2取值

1、在struts2中用el表达式取map的值用${map['key']}[code="java"] ${map['OWNER']} [/code]

2012-06-04 14:36:26 84

原创 java 执行批处理文件时 classpath 的批量设置

在用java写了一小工具后,用bat方式运行,写命令是时,需要指定多个依赖的包,需要每个jar都要明确指定,如果jar很多的话,就很麻烦,还容易写错。 找到了一个比较简单的可以指定一个目录的方法,把所所有的依赖的jar放到一个目录下,指定一下就可以了。 按下面命令写就可以了 java -Djava.ext.dirs=lib MyClassjava -class...

2012-04-20 11:01:43 254

原创 log4j 配置(转)

Log4J的配置文件(Configuration File)就是用来设置记录器的级别、存放器和布局的,它可接key=value格式的设置或xml格式的设置信息。通过配置,可以创建出Log4J的运行环境。1. 配置文件Log4J配置文件的基本格式如下: #配置根Loggerlog4j.rootLogger = [ level ] , appenderNam...

2012-03-07 23:51:29 60

原创 log4j win7下时间不对

在WIN7的H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Time Zones\China Standard Time下, 新建一个字符串,名称:MapID,值:-1,75 新建一个DWORD,名称:Index,值:000000d2...

2012-03-07 23:50:25 69

原创 java newInstance()和new Class()

在初始化一个类,生成一个实例的时候;newInstance() 和 new 有什么区别? 用newInstance与用new是区别的,区别在于创建对象的方式不一样,前者是使用类加载机制,那么为什么会有两种创建对象方式?这个就要从可伸缩、可扩展,可重用等软件思想上解释了。 Java中工厂模式经常使用newInstance来创建对象,因此从为什么要使用工厂模式上也可以找到具体答案。...

2011-10-10 08:36:06 183

原创 配置jndi数据源

可以将配置文件放到应用的WebRoot/META-INF目录下,但是文件的名字必须是context.xml,这样web服务器会自动加载这个文件放到服务器下面,修改的时候记得服务器和ide要同步修改,有可能不ide改了,服务器没更新。...

2011-09-29 09:11:11 72

数据库范式设计

第一范式(1NF):属性不可分。第二范式(2NF):符合1NF,并且,非主属性完全依赖于码。第三范式(3NF):符合2NF,并且,消除传递依赖。数据库的设计一般满足第三范式就可以了。...

2011-07-04 10:58:41 66

原创 内部类

[code="java"]public class StaticTest{ private static int size = 3; public class InnerClass { public void test() { System.out.println(size); ...

2011-04-14 09:36:17 63

原创 js 元素位置

Js代码 1.获取dom元素的位置 利用offsetParent属性,获得元素相对于offsetParent的位置,再继续获取offsetParent元素的位置,两个位置叠加起来便是要求的值了。获取offsetParent的位置时使用的是同一方法,这样便形成递归。 Js代码 function pageX(elem){ return el...

2010-11-17 15:49:03 98

struts2.21 spring hibernate 整合笔记

[img]http://dl.iteye.com/upload/attachment/346006/aeeb7df5-df4d-38eb-9dbf-6eb2c480fb91.jpg[/img]1、struts2.2.1 最少需要8个包,其中下载下来得包里面缺少一个javassist包,可以在app应用中找到该 包。具体情况请见附件。2、用convention插件实现action的注解配...

2010-11-10 17:08:16 89

struts 线程问题

Struts1.x的线程是单例的,如果action里面有实例变量的话会有线程安全问题,所以尽量不要在action里面使用实例变量,如果要使用的话可以是用同步或其他技术来解决。...

2010-11-10 12:08:07 67

原创 java 修饰符

public--都可访问(公有) private--类内可访问(私有)protected--包内和子类可访问(保护)不写(default)--包内可访问 (默认)public>protected>default>private ...

2010-11-09 10:28:58 60

原创 js 匿名函数

在一些Javascript库中可以看见这种写法:[code="js"]function(){ //所有库代码代码}();[/code]这样写的一个目的是——封装。JavaScript并不是面向对象的,所以它不支持封装。但是在不支持封装的语言里同样可以实现封装。而实现的方法就是匿名函数。//定义[code="js"]function ...

2010-11-09 10:16:32 69

原创 oracle 树

做了个实验总结一下connect by树查询的用法:SQL> select * from t_dept_temp; DEPT_ID PARENT_ID DEPT_NAME AMOUNT---------- ---------- ---------- ---------- 1 1 2...

2010-11-03 10:58:43 69

原创 Servlet 跳转

在servlet中,一般跳转都发生在doGet, doPost等方法里面。 一、原理1) redirect 方式 response.sendRedirect("/a.jsp"); 页面的路径是相对路径。sendRedirect可以将页面跳转到任何页面,不一定局限于本web应用中,如: response.sendRedirect("http://www.ycul.com"); ...

2010-09-09 16:05:27 71

原创 jsp 中charset 和pageEncoding 作用

JSP要经过两次的“编码”,第一阶段会用pageEncoding,第二阶段会用utf-8至utf-8,第三阶段就是由Tomcat出来的网页, 用的是contentType第一阶段是jsp编译成.java,它会根据pageEncoding的设定读取jsp,结果是由指定的编码方案翻译成统一的UTF-8 JAVA源码(即.java),如果pageEncoding设定错了,或没有设定,出...

2010-07-22 21:40:14 112

原创 最终还是放弃了考研

工作一年了,感觉工作实在是没什么意思,主要是看着前途比较暗淡,打算考研,但还是放弃了,唉

2010-07-10 09:54:00 479

原创 hibernate jar包使用

Hibernate一共包括了23个jar包,令人眼花缭乱。本文将具体讲解Hibernate每个jar包的作用,便于你在应用中根据自己的需要进行取舍。 下载Hibernate,例如2.0.3稳定版本,解压缩,可以看到一个hibernate2.jar和lib目录下有22个jar包: hibernate2.jar: Hibernate的库,没有什么可说的,必须使用的jar包 ...

2010-07-10 00:35:38 64

原创 数据库学习笔记

1、union union区别 在数据库中,union和union all关键字都是将两个结果集合并为一个,但这两者从使用和效率上来说都有所不同。union在进行表链接后会筛选掉重复的记录,所以在表链接后会对所产生的结果集进行排序运算,删除重复的记录再返回结果。如:select * from test_union1 unionselect * from tes...

2010-07-08 10:17:44 68

IKAnalyzer3.2.8.jar 中文分词器下载及实用说明

IKAnalyzer3.2.8 中文分词器支持最新的lucene,支持自定义词库和stop词库,简单易用。

2011-12-15

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除